Mount Rushmore National Memorial
Arguably the most famous of all, Mount Rushmore is a must-see. The sculpture features the carved faces of George Washington, Thomas Jefferson, Theodore Roosevelt, and Abraham Lincoln, each around 60 feet high. In just an hour, you’ll have enough time to appreciate the monument from multiple vantage points, learn about its history, and explore the museum with interactive exhibits.
Though admission isn’t included in the tour price, the site offers a wealth of information and photo opportunities. One reviewer mentions that, “the views are breathtaking, and having the guide explain the symbolism behind the monument really adds to the experience.”
The Majestic Crazy Horse Memorial
Next up is the Crazy Horse Memorial, still under construction but impressive in scope. It depicts the Lakota leader Crazy Horse riding a horse and pointing towards his tribal lands. The fact that the monument is on privately held land and still in progress lends a sense of ongoing history, making it unique among national landmarks.
Expect around an hour here—enough to take in the scale and learn about the Native American perspective on this monument. Since admission isn’t included, visitors might find the on-site museum and visitor center offering valuable context. An insight shared by a reviewer is that “watching the progress on the mountain while hearing the story from the guide makes it more meaningful.”
Custer State Park and Wildlife Loop Road
A highlight of this tour is the two-hour visit to Custer State Park, South Dakota’s first and largest state park. The park is renowned for its expansive grasslands, rugged hills, and abundant wildlife. The tour includes a scenic drive along Wildlife Loop Road, where you’ll keep an eye out for bison, pronghorn, and other native animals—perfect for wildlife enthusiasts.
Traveling through these open spaces, you’ll get a real sense of the natural beauty that defines South Dakota. A review notes, “the wildlife viewing was fantastic; we saw a herd of bison just grazing as we drove by.”

South Dakota Highway 87 and Iron Mountain Road
The journey continues along South Dakota Highway 87, a picturesque route through the Black Hills, and culminates with a drive along Iron Mountain Road, designed with curves and viewpoints to showcase the region’s stunning scenery and the iconic Mt Rushmore.
These drives are not just transportation—they’re part of the experience, offering spectacular vistas and unique perspectives on the landscape. One traveler commented that “the roads are fun and scenic, making the drive as much a part of the adventure as the stops.”
Sylvan Lake and Personal Free Time
A quick stop at Sylvan Lake offers a chance for some relaxation. The lake, created in 1891, is perfect for photos, a quick stroll, or simply soaking in the views. With around 30 minutes here, you can breathe in the fresh mountain air, snap some pictures, or even dip your toes in the water if the weather allows.
